Introduction

Keeping your air ducts clean is essential for maintaining good indoor air quality and HVAC efficiency. While professional air duct cleaning services can provide a deep clean, there are several DIY steps homeowners near Northridge can take to keep their ductwork free of dust and debris.

In this article, we’ll cover what you can do on your own, when it’s time to call a professional, and how to avoid common air duct cleaning mistakes.

What You Can Do: DIY Air Duct Cleaning Tips

1. Change Air Filters Regularly

Your HVAC air filters trap dust, dirt, and allergens before they enter the duct system. Over time, these filters become clogged, reducing airflow and forcing your HVAC system to work harder.

How often to change filters?

  • Every 1-3 months for standard homes.
  • Every month if you have pets or allergies.
  • HEPA filters offer better filtration but may require frequent checks.

2. Clean Vent Covers and Registers

Dust and debris accumulate on air vents and registers, affecting airflow and circulating dust throughout your home.

How to clean vents:

  • Remove vent covers and vacuum them with a brush attachment.
  • Wipe down with a damp microfiber cloth.
  • Use a small brush to remove dust from between vent slats.

3. Vacuum Inside the Duct Openings

While a deep clean requires specialized tools, you can remove some surface dust by vacuuming the accessible parts of your air ducts.

DIY duct vacuuming steps:

  • Use a hose attachment on a high-powered vacuum.
  • Insert the hose as far as possible into the duct.
  • Avoid using water or cleaning chemicals inside ductwork.

4. Keep Return Air Vents Free from Obstructions

Return air vents help regulate airflow within the HVAC system. When blocked, they reduce efficiency and cause uneven heating or cooling.

Best practices:

  • Move furniture or curtains away from return vents.
  • Vacuum the vent cover and wipe down surrounding walls.
  • Replace any damaged or broken vent covers.

 

When to Call a Professional

While regular DIY maintenance helps, some situations require professional air duct cleaning services.

1. Visible Mold Growth in Ducts

Signs of mold in ductwork:

  • Musty or mildew smell coming from vents.
  • Black or green spots inside the ducts or on vents.
  • Increased allergy symptoms at home.

Solution: Contact an HVAC professional trained in mold remediation. Mold in ductwork requires specialized cleaning techniques.

2. Excessive Dust and Debris

If dust builds up quickly in your home despite regular cleaning, your air ducts might be circulating contaminants.

Solution: A professional duct cleaning service will use industrial-grade vacuums and brushes to remove deep-seated dust and debris.

3. Pest or Rodent Infestations

Rodents and insects can nest inside ductwork, leaving behind droppings, fur, and bacteria that contaminate indoor air.

Signs of an infestation:

  • Scratching or scurrying sounds inside ducts.
  • Small droppings near vents.
  • Unpleasant odors coming from the HVAC system.

Solution: A professional HVAC technician will inspect the system, remove infestations, and recommend sealing duct openings.

4. Unexplained Increase in Energy Bills

If your heating and cooling costs suddenly spike with no change in usage, restricted airflow due to dirty ducts could be to blame.

Solution: Professional air duct cleaning restores proper airflow, reducing strain on your HVAC system and improving energy efficiency.

DIY vs. Professional Air Duct Cleaning: Pros and Cons

Cleaning Method Pros Cons
DIY Cleaning Saves money, removes surface dust, improves air quality Doesn’t reach deep inside ducts, limited effectiveness
Professional Cleaning Removes deep-seated debris, improves HVAC efficiency, prevents mold growth More expensive, requires scheduling

 

Conclusion: Maintain Your Air Ducts for a Healthier Home

DIY air duct maintenance helps reduce dust and improve air quality, but professional cleaning is essential for deep cleaning and addressing mold, pests, or excessive buildup. By knowing what you can do yourself and when to call a pro, you can keep your HVAC system running efficiently and save on energy costs.
